Compare all specifications:

1960 Lancia Appia 2012 Porsche 911
Make Lancia Porsche
Model Appia 911
Year Released 1960 2012
Engine Position Front Rear
Engine Size 1090 cc 3800 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line boxer
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 55 HP 530 HP
Engine RPM 4900 RPM 6250 RPM
Torque 88 Nm 699 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 2100 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ear AWD
Transmission Type Manual 7-speed automated man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 805 kg 1660 kg
Vehicle Length 4200 mm 4478 mm
Vehicle Width 1430 mm 1852 mm
Vehicle Height 1250 mm 1300 mm
Wheelbase Size 2520 mm 2350 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 37 L 67 L
